We have jotted down a list of the top 5 applications below that you can download and use on your Android smartphone for sharing large files easily and efficiently with your contacts.
Shareit

SHAREit is one of the most popular WiFi file transfer apps for sharing files of any kind, including photographs, videos, apps, and more. The files that are available for transfer are shown once the two devices are linked. As a result, the recipients can select which files they want to receive without the need for further approval from the sender.
Files can be shared at a rate of up to 20Mbps. This app for fast file sharing is completely free. But, it does have ads. You can also share files with your PC by using PC-side tools.
Superbeam

Superbeam operates over WiFi and allows you to send files and even entire folders between Android devices in an instant. You can easily pair devices to share instantly using QR codes or NFC, and it will also work with your notebook as well. It is compatible with Windows, Mac, and Linux.
You have the option of signing for a free account, which allows you to share an unlimited amount of files between Android devices, but this application also includes advertisements.
Zapya

Zapya is one of the best file-sharing applications for Android, with high-speed file-sharing capabilities. It also lets you share files between Android, iOS, Windows tablets, Windows PCs, and Macs, among other platforms.
You can link to up to four computers at once and share multiple files in any format. It also allows you to chat and stream videos and audio files with people near your area without an internet connection. It is a free app to download with no in-app purchases and annoying advertisements
Send Anywhere

It’s also one of the most convenient ways to move files from Android to Mac. This Android file sharing app is cross-platform and it allows you to easily move files of any size.
Using WiFi direct, the app can move data. To connect, either scan a QR code or enter a 6-digit key. It is a free app but includes in-app purchases and ads as well.
Easy Join

All of the above applications allow you to share large files through one Android device to another. Easy Join does the same but it has interesting options that you can explore in it, like it enables users to read and respond to SMS messages as well as take phone calls from their PC.
Users can also exchange files over the Internet without the use of any remote servers with the Android app. The app’s strongest feature is that it is extremely stable and uses end-to-end encryption when exchanging files. This application does not have advertisements. It’s completely free and there’s no secret monitoring or permissions needed.
